Ingredients
Scale
2 tablespoons olive oil (divided)
1 pound ground turkey
1 small sweet onion (finely diced)
1 cup shredded carrots
3 garlic cloves (finely minced)
1 teaspoon finely minced fresh ginger
¼ cup chicken broth
1 small head cabbage (about 8 cups shredded)
3 tablespoons soy sauce or tamari
1 tablespoon rice vinegar
¾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on black pepper
1 teaspoon toasted sesame oil
Cooked white rice
Green onions (green parts only, thinly sliced)
Toasted sesame seeds
Sriracha Mayo (optional)
Instructions
Heat 1 tablespoon ol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add ground turkey and cook until almost cooked through, about 5–6 minutes.
Push the turkey to one side of the pan. Add onion and remaining tablespoon of olive oil. Cook for 3–4 minutes, stirring occasionally. Then, add shredded carrots, garlic, and ginger; cook for an additional 2 minutes while stirring frequently. Pour in the chicken broth and scrape any brown bits from the bottom of the pan.
Add the shredded cabbage, soy sauce or tamari, rice vinegar, salt, and pepper. Stir well to combine all ingredients. Cover the skillet and reduce heat to medium-low. Cook for 12–15 minutes or until cabbage has reached your desired tenderness. Remove from heat and stir in toasted sesame oil.
Serve your egg roll in a bowl over cooked white rice if using. Top with sliced green onions, toasted sesame seeds, and drizzle with sriracha mayo if desired.
